Son La to implement circular economy through 2035 across the province

Under Plan No. 97, issued on April 14, 2025, which details the implementation of the Prime Minister's Decision No. 222 approving the National Action Plan on Circular Economy until 2035 within the province, Son La has set concrete targets to strive for by 2030. These include reducing the extraction and use of non-renewable resources, implementing planned exploitation of water resources (particularly groundwater), increasing the efficient plan of resources, raw materials, and materials, and saving energy. To continue reviewing and refining land and mineral policies to promote the industrialization and modernization of agriculture and rural areas. It emphasizes the effective implementation of the Master Plan on Basic Geological Survey of Minerals for 2021-2035 (with a vision to 2050), ensuring synchronization with the National Overall Energy Master Plan for the same period. Regarding energy, Son La aims to attract investment in biomass and solid waste power plants by 2030, targeting a renewable energy share of 47% or more in the total primary energy supply and achieving overall energy savings of at least 8% of the province's total consumption.

Extending the lifespan of materials, equipment, products, and components, thereby curbing waste generation and minimizing negative environmental impacts. 100% of industrial parks, production, business, and service establishments required to install automatic and continuous wastewater and emission monitoring systems transmit data directly as regulated. Maintain a 100% rate of seriously polluting establishments being addressed and prevent the emergence of any new seriously polluting facilities. For solid waste management, targets include achieving a 98% collection and treatment rate for urban solid waste and a 90% treatment rate for rural solid waste. The wastewater treatment rate of production, business, and service establishments, as well as concentrated industrial and service zones and industrial clusters discharging into river and stream basins within the province, is expected to exceed 70%..

To implement the plan, the province has set forth nine specific tasks and solutions and assigned responsibilities to relevant departments and sectors for execution.

The development of a circular economy is aimed at driving innovation and improving labor productivity, contributing to green growth by restructuring the economy and innovating the growth model towards enhanced efficiency and stronger circular linkages among businesses and economic sectors. It also seeks to promote the application of circular economy models, greening economic sectors, applying science and technology in production, enhancing the competitiveness and resilience of businesses and supply chains against external impacts. Furthermore, it aims to actively respond to climate change, strengthen resource management, environmental protection, and social equity, ultimately contributing to a green economy and effectively implementing the National Green Growth Strategy for 2021-2030, with a vision to 2050.
